Granite vs. Quartzite: What They Are and Why It Matters
Granite
Granite is an igneous rock developed from cooled lava. It's usually hard, heat-tolerant, and available in plenty of shades and patterns. Granite's look varies from refined and consistent to strong and significant. Numerous home owners like Granite because it uses solid performance at a variety of price factors.
Quartzite
Quartzite is a metamorphic rock formed when sandstone is transformed under warm and stress. Real Quartzite is rich in quartz mineral content, which is why it can be very tough and abrasion-resistant. Quartzite often appears like marble-- specifically light, veined pieces-- yet generally executes far better in active cooking areas than lots of marbles do.
Why it matters: Granite and Quartzite are both natural stone, but their pattern, maintenance assumptions, and prices can differ significantly. That's why the "near me" search is just the beginning; what you do following determines whether you get the stone you assume you're getting.

Quartzite Kitchen Countertop: What to Expect in Real Life.
A quartzite cooking area countertop can be a sensational centerpiece, particularly if you like intense, natural activity and veining. Yet Quartzite is not "set it and forget it." It's all-natural rock, which generally implies:.
Sealing is normally suggested (frequency differs by rock kind and finish).
Acid level of sensitivity can vary (some Quartzites manage acids well; others might etch or dull).
Look differs piece to slab (part of the appeal-- and why in-person choice issues).
Best usages in kitchens.
Quartzite is popular for:.
Islands and declaration counters.
Border counters where you want an all-natural stone look with strong durability.
Waterfall edges when you want remarkable veining to stream down the sides.
Finishes: Polished, Honed, and Leathered.
Polished: glossy, highlights color and veining; typically most convenient to wipe tidy.
Sharpened: matte/soft appearance; can show spots differently; may slightly reduce the appearance of minor etching.
Leathered: textured, typically hides fingerprints; gives an extra natural feel.
If you want a Quartzite that "reads like marble," polished and honed light slabs prevail options. If you want a more rugged, flexible day-to-day look, leathered can be a smart alternative.

Rate of Quartzite Countertops: What Drives the Cost?
The price of quartzite countertops can differ extensively, and it's not almost "Quartzite vs. Granite." Prices is generally influenced by:.
1) Material grade and popularity.
Some Quartzites are extensively readily available and valued closer to mid-range rock. Others are thought about premium due to:.
Bright backgrounds.
High-contrast veining.
Minimal quarry output.
Solid need.
2) Slab density and return.
Thicker slabs set you back more, and some layouts call for even more square video footage because of:.
Big islands.
Waterfall sides.
Directional veining that limits exactly how items can be placed.
3) Fabrication complexity.
Your installed cost usually rises with:.
Several intermediaries (undermount sink, cooktop, electrical outlets).
Complex edges.
Tight distance edges.
Full-height backsplashes.
Waterfall panels.
Mitered sides for a thick look.
4) Installation logistics.
Stairways, slim entrances, long lugs, or multi-level counters can raise labor.
5) Finish selection.
Some coatings can influence expense and preparation, specifically if the rock needs special processing.
Budgeting suggestion: When contrasting price quotes, constantly ask whether the quote is:.
slab-only (product just),.
fabricated (material + cutting/finishing),.
or fully set up (templating + construction + setup + intermediaries + sides + distribution).
The "heading price" can be deceiving if various shops include various products.
